Output e2aebb61dd2d498bd91b7e550c447ccfac7b8233de35b62f935e7bbd686798bd:0

value
2498833150
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 67ec53972035f294ebd722ab08a48bcd908335c8503892dda96de69b1eead078
address
tb1pvlk989eqxheff67hy24s3fytekggxdwg2quf9hdfdhnfk8h26puqsu8z3v
transaction
e2aebb61dd2d498bd91b7e550c447ccfac7b8233de35b62f935e7bbd686798bd
confirmations
9671
spent
true